The process of lyophilisation involves freezing the material to a very low temperature and then subjecting it to a vacuum environment. This allows the frozen water content in the material to sublimate directly from solid to gas without passing through the liquid state. The result is a product that is porous, lightweight, and has a longer shelf life compared to its original form.
One of the key advantages of lyophilisation is its ability to maintain the integrity of the material’s structure and properties. This is particularly important for sensitive substances such as proteins, enzymes, and pharmaceutical drugs that can be denatured or degraded by heat or other preservation methods. By removing the water content without exposing the material to high temperatures, lyophilisation helps preserve the biological and chemical activity of the product.

One of the main drawbacks of lyophilisation is its cost and time-consuming nature. The process requires specialized equipment and expertise, as well as careful monitoring and control of temperature, pressure, and other variables. This can make lyophilisation a more expensive preservation method compared to other techniques such as canning or freezing.

In the food industry, lyophilisation is commonly used to preserve fruits, vegetables, meats, and dairy products. By removing the water content, freeze-dried foods have a longer shelf life and retain their original texture, flavor, and nutritional value. This makes them ideal for camping, hiking, and emergency preparedness, as well as for space travel and military rations.
In the pharmaceutical industry, lyophilisation is used to stabilize and preserve drugs, vaccines, and other biological products. By freeze-drying these sensitive substances, pharmaceutical companies can extend their shelf life, reduce the need for refrigeration, and improve the safety and efficacy of the products. This has led to the development of a wide range of lyophilised drugs and vaccines that are used in healthcare settings around the world.
In the field of biotechnology, lyophilisation is employed to store and transport biological samples, cells, and tissues. By freeze-drying these materials, researchers can preserve their integrity and functionality for future use in experiments, treatments, and diagnostics.
